Human ashes X-ray Powdered crystal Diffraction, and apatite Very similar, because after cremation Organic matter It has been completely burned, and the remaining component is inorganic matter, with calcium, phosphorus, oxygen and carbon as the main elements. The carbon in the ashes can be made into artificial diamonds.

The main components of bone are Bone glue and phosphate People often cremate the dead and put some of their ashes in The cinerary casket And put it in the tomb, which is to bury the dead by cremation.
2. Animal bone Firing Ash, composed of calcium phosphate Mainly for manufacturing phosphorus and calcium superphosphate It can also be directly used as fertilizer.
